When it comes to making decisions regarding the best eCommerce platform, you may come across choices. Here are some helpful tips. 

Who doesn’t know Amazon and eBay? Well, these E-Commerce platforms have laid a path for many other E-Commerce platforms. Magento, Shopify, and Prestashop are some among them. 

Let’s see what the advantages and disadvantages are and also what is best for you!


It is an open-source E-Commerce platform with both paid and free versions available for organizations. It gives a strong power of customization for the online stores. It is regarded as an efficient platform for all sizes of businesses as it is self-hosted. 

Pros of Magento:

  • Magento provides the power of Customization for online stores.
  • Content creation and promotion can be done easily using this platform.
  • Magento offers business solutions as well as technical support in case one needs it.
  • It serves both B2B and B2C.
  • The code snippets for the front end are editable.

Cons of Magento:

  • It is complicated for small stores, and lack of technical knowledge might be a problem with this platform.
  • The paid version is quite expensive for businesses with limited budgets.


Shopify is a fully hosted source E-Commerce platform that often users find easy to use. It provides a free trial for 14 days and then pricing is applicable if you want to go ahead with it. It has three pricing plans which are basic Shopify and advanced. 

Pros of Shopify:

  • This platform supports businesses through different channels like Facebook, which expands the business.
  • It is user-friendly and inexpensive.
  • It has embedded SEO tools that offer both free and paid themes.

Cons of Shopify:

  • It gives limited customization options for the store.
  • It has limited options compared to other platforms.
  • Full control of the store is not possible as we cannot host it on our system.


A self-hosted platform with 41 languages included in Prestashop and having 310 features for the customers makes it a good choice. It is an open-source platform. 

Pros of Prestashop:

  • It is a free platform with less difficulty in installing it and using it.
  • Features like SEO tools, marketing, localization, shipping and payments, and site management are highlights of the platform.
  • Help in using the platform is always available.
  • You can access the script used for the front end of your store and modifications can be done.

Cons of Prestashop:

  • To host the store, one needs its own server.
  • Lack of technical knowledge might be a problem when you choose to create a website design.

Some Final Words

Selecting the right platform is the most critical preliminary work. The availability of lots of platforms makes decision-making a challenge. I hope you find this blog as a help in the same regard. For best Magento, Prestashop, and Shopify developers, reach out to PSDtoANY for the best e-commerce store development!